Greg Edwards Named 2006 Langley Speedway Track Champion

Greg Edwards, a native of Poquoson, VA, returned to Langley Speedway in 2006 with his sights set on winning the Track Championship but he knew it wouldn’t be easy. After touring with the ASA Series, Edwards returned to his home track at Langley Speedway mid-season of 2004 after the ASA demised. Finishing the 2005 season in third place, Edwards was determined to win the Championship in 2006. It took a dedicated and hard working crew, endless nights working in the shop and a lot of motivation. With many challenges throughout the season the crew pulled it together, overcame the challenges and made their way to the top.

The Top-three drivers (Greg Edwards, Mark Wertz and Danny Edwards) all went back-and-forth during the season to lead in track points. After battling the season with the other Dodges’, and a lot of trial and error, Greg and his crew found just the right car set-up to win.

During the season opener, Greg broke his own track record which he had set in 2005 but then his car blew a radiator hose during the first race putting him in tenth for the finish. It wasn’t long before he made his way to lead in the track points and he held on for the lead for five races until he dropped to second after the rear-end plug came out during the ninth race of the season. Six races later and Greg was back in the lead which he held on to until the very end.  more...
